There is a lot of hype surrounding the upcoming Harry Potter series on HBO but some are concerned about J.K. Rowling’s involvement with the project.

In 2023, the new live-action Harry Potter series was announced and it would be a reboot of the franchise following the movies starring Daniel Radcliffe as the boy who lived. Not much is known about the series yet, but we do know that it will have a modern setting that could influence Hogwarts Legacy 2.

Harry Potter creator and author J.K. Rowling had a direct involvement in the movie franchise. However, that was not the case with 2023’s Hogwarts Legacy due to harmful comments against the trans community.

Naturally, some have wondered whether J.K. Rowling will be involved with the HBO TV series and that was confirmed in an article from Variety by HBO chief Casey Bloys earlier this month stating that she will be “very involved in the process of selecting the writer and the director.”

What’s more, in a statement provided to Variety, a spokesperson for HBO said that the company has “been working with J.K. Rowling and in the Harry Potter business for over 20 years” and “her contribution has been invaluable.”



“J.K. Rowling has a right to express her personal views. We will remain focused on the development of the new series, which will only benefit from her involvement.”

At the time of writing, the cast for the Harry Potter TV show hasn't been officially confirmed nor does it have a release date. That being said, the series is expected to be released sometime in 2026, we’ll keep you posted when we learn more.
